Amazing album by the Tea Party from 1995.
Pity it was all downhill from here.
Amazing cover featuring a statue by William Wetmore Story called Angel of Grief.
It is his tombstone.
Such a brilliant album and one of my favourite all time pieces of cover art.

2011 ALBUMS OF THE YEAR
#1 - Explosions in the Sky - Take care, Take Care, Take Care
In a word: Breathtaking
I challenge anyone to listen to Explosions in the Sky and not fall in love with the world (if you were not already). It is epic and passionate without words, a perfect encapsulation of everything that is good about the world - especially music.
These emotionally dynamic compositions of soaring highs and haunting lows we have heard from EITS before, but the development of the band since their last album in 2007 is apparent here.
Possibly more ambient in part than prior albums, but certainly less minimalist. Nondescript vocals appear on Trembling Hands, but the use of electronic loops and background noise add body and texture to the huge build-ups that they craft. Layered Guitars, soaring and delicate at the same time punctuated by perfect drumming with intricate time signatures create well crafted tales, with emotions expressed instrumentally through the movements, changes, highs and lows - it is nothing short of beautiful.
There is no point doing a track by track analysis - just get it and listen.

2011 ALBUMS OF THE YEAR
#2 Girls - Father, Son, Holy Ghost
This just kept growing on me. The Girls music seems to steal from the past but somehow manages to sound like no one else. It seems good on first glance, but on further exploration I found it nothing short of exceptional. It has colour and personality with fantastic layered instrumentation - it is really well crafted.
Love the way songs escalate.
Eccentric. Brilliant.
